Latest Patents

Koiwa's latest patents include a cover member for internal combustion engines and a chain tensioner device. The cover member is designed to be mounted to the crankcase of an internal combustion engine. It features a cover body with a through hole, a protruding part, and several recessed grooves. This design supports a shaft rotatably and enhances the functionality of the engine. The chain tensioner device consists of a main arm, tensioner lifter, and a sub-arm. This device applies tension to an endless chain, ensuring optimal performance and reliability in mechanical systems.
